In Slack: how can I make the “apply” button available again when pasting Markdown-formatted text?

I often compose Slack messages in a separate text editor (for various reasons not relevant here). Since they’re meant to eventually be pasted into Slack, I use slack-style markdown to stress things or mark code snippets or whatever. And when I paste them, a little pop-up asks if I want to apply the markdown formatting: “Apply” or “Don’t Ask Again”.

The problem is, on one of my machines I must have inadvertently clicked “Don’t Ask Again”, because the popup is gone here. On my other machine I still see it. I feel like I have fully scoured the preferences dialog and can’t find any option to turn the popup back on. How do I reset this? (I’d also accept permanently turning on “apply formatting when pasting”, which would be even more convenient, actually.)

Both machines are running Slack as a desktop application, in Linux (Mint).
